TREKOL
TREKOL (Russian: ТРЭКОЛ) is a Moscow, Russia based designer and manufacturer of large all terrain amphibious vehicles/swamp buggies.[1] Trekol is an abbreviation for «ТРанспорт ЭКОЛогический» or Transport Environmentally.[2] TREKOL is a Limited liability company (Russian: Общество с ограниченной ответственностью (OOO)).

Trekol manufactures the following wheeled ATV's[3]
- TREKOL Trophy - 4x4 based on UAZ 2206
 - TREKOL-39294 - 6x6 with a fiberglass body[4]
 - TREKOL-39295 -6x6 pickup truck with a fiberglass body
 - TREKOL-39041 - 4x4 based on the UAZ-31514[5]
 - TREKOL-39445 - fiberglass body 4x4 based on rebodied UAZ Hunter
 - TREKOL-39446 - fiberglass body pickup truck variant of 39445
 - TREKOL-AGRO - 4x4 fitted with agricultural equipment
 - TREKOL-Forester-D (LIGHT) - 4x4 open body
 - TREKOL-Woodman - 4x4
 - TREKOL Forester-M - large 4x4
 - TREKOL Forester-M North - large 4x4 for Arctic use
 - TREKOL 8901-trailer - single axle trailer
 - TREKOL Ambulance - 6x6 ambulance on 39294 base
